Obama lawyers asked secret court to ignore public court’s decision on spying
The UK Guardian ^ | June 9. 2015 | Spencer Ackerman

Posted on 06/09/2015 10:12:10 AM PDT by Timber Rattler

The Obama administration has asked a secret surveillance court to ignore a federal court that found bulk surveillance illegal and to once again grant the National Security Agency the power to collect the phone records of millions of Americans for six months.

The legal request, filed nearly four hours after Barack Obama vowed to sign a new law banning precisely the bulk collection he asks the secret court to approve, also suggests that the administration may not necessarily comply with any potential court order demanding that the collection stop.

SM-62A SNARK
http://missilethreat.com/missiles/sm-62a-snark/

The SM-62A Snark has the distinct title of being the first operational U.S. intercontinental missile. The Snark was a ground-launched cruise missile developed in the late 1940s and 1950s. The United States Air Force established a require in 1945 for a cruise missile with a 8000 km range. By 1951, the first of only a few successful test launches occurred. Despite reliability and accuracy issues, the missile briefly became operational in 1960.
